There has been some discussion of UFOs on stock H2 carbs, and the fact that inserts that directly fit H2 carbs aren't available. Cody loaned me some UFOs, and from those I have some prototypes that we 3-D printed. The surface is not as smooth as the molded UFOs, but I don't know if that makes any difference at all. Mine are Nylon, and could be sanded a little to smooth them out some if it matters.
The consensus for other carbs seems to be that UFOs work best with 3.5 cutaway slides. Stock H2 slides are 2.5. We can make the inserts for any cutaway, but to try them without modifying stock slides, you'd need 2.5 cutaway inserts.
